		<description>I have had both clear and metal... Go with the Damon Clear® they are not noticiable at all and cause very little pain with ulcers and such. Also I will add that the regular metal Damon® is very shiny but they are smaller than the cermeric ones and a tad more comfortable... Both worked excellent for me but the reason I had to get them two times was that I had a car accident and  some of my teeth got chipped and some had fell off so they just put on another set. Hope it goes well for you and happy smiling :)</description>

		<description>i have ceramic braces at the mo and am very pleased with them - only problem is staining of the ligatures - supernoodles im ashamed to say, they turned them bright green. Luckily my dentist was fab and agreed to change them early for me. i would highly recommend ceramic braces</description>

		<description>we are having difficulty deciding whether to use metal or ceramic braces. One orthodontist says that both will give same results. Another says that ceramic is not as firm and difficult to adjust, so end results may not be as good.

Other than looks and cost, what other factors are there to consider. Will the results be equally good if ceramic is used? We do eat curry like once in 2 weeks or so, will it cost stain?</description>
